Top Five Foods to Improve Gut Health

Top Five Foods to Improve Gut Health

One way to improve your gut health is to try out fermented foods packed with probiotics, also known as good bacteria. Fermented foods are preserved using an age-old process that not only boosts the food’s shelf life and nutritional value, but can give your body a dose of healthy probiotics which are live microorganisms crucial to healthy digestion.

Kimchi

Kimchi, also referred to as sauerkraut’s Korean cousin, is a spicy condiment made from fermented cabbage, vegetables and other spices and herbs. This super food is loaded with vitamins A, B and C and healthy bacteria called lactobacilli; which can help with digestion, yeast infections and has even been linked to studies based on preventing cancer growth. If you’re wondering what you could make or add kimchi to why not try it with scrambled eggs, diced tomatoes and mushrooms or as a wrap filling or even use it as a topping on your baked potato. Sauerkraut

Sauerkraut is good for more than just topping a hot dog. Made from just cabbage and salt, this fermented food delivers a healthy dose of probiotics and fibre.
